Let\u2019s dive in!<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<p><\/p>\n<h3>Features of IBM Watson<\/h3>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>IBM Watson is one of the most well-known names in artificial intelligence. It offers a wide range of services that can be useful for businesses. Here are some of the key features of IBM Watson:<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<ol><\/p>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Natural Language Processing<\/strong>: This allows Watson to understand and interpret human language. It&#8217;s great for chatbots and customer service applications.<\/p>\n<p>\n<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Machine Learning<\/strong>: Watson can learn from data over time, improving its predictions and decisions. This is helpful for tasks like credit scoring and fraud detection.<\/p>\n<p>\n<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Data Analysis<\/strong>: With Watson, you can analyze large amounts of data quickly. It helps in making faster business decisions based on data insights.<\/p>\n<p>\n<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Integration with Other Tools<\/strong>: IBM Watson can easily work with other software, including those used for cloud computing. This flexibility is a big advantage.<\/p>\n<p>\n<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li><strong>Security Features<\/strong>: IBM focuses on data security, making Watson a trusted choice for businesses that need to protect sensitive information.<\/li>\n<p>\n<\/ol>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>IBM Watson is a powerful platform with many tools that can fit various business needs. It&#8217;s particularly strong in industries that require complex data analysis or natural language understanding.<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<p><\/p>\n<h3>Features of DataRobot<\/h3>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>DataRobot is another popular AI platform but focuses on making machine learning accessible to more users. Here\u2019s what makes DataRobot stand out:<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<ol><\/p>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Automated Machine Learning<\/strong>: DataRobot automates the process of building machine learning models. This means you don\u2019t need to be a data scientist to use it effectively.<\/p>\n<p>\n<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li>\n<p><strong>User-Friendly Interface<\/strong>: The interface is straightforward, making it easy for anyone to navigate. This is perfect for businesses without a dedicated AI team.<\/p>\n<p>\n<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Model Deployment<\/strong>: DataRobot allows users to deploy models quickly. You can get your AI solutions up and running in no time.<\/p>\n<p>\n<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li>\n<p><strong>Collaboration Tools<\/strong>: The platform encourages team collaboration, so everyone can contribute to the AI projects.<\/p>\n<p>\n<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li><strong>Diverse Model Options<\/strong>: DataRobot offers a variety of machine learning models to choose from. This variety means you can find what works best for your specific needs.<\/li>\n<p>\n<\/ol>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>DataRobot shines in making AI approachable for companies of all sizes. It\u2019s especially a good choice for businesses looking to implement machine learning without complex setups.<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<p><\/p>\n<h3>Comparing Costs of IBM Watson and DataRobot<\/h3>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>Pricing can vary significantly between IBM Watson and DataRobot, and understanding each platform\u2019s cost structure is crucial for making an informed decision.<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<h4>IBM Watson Pricing<\/h4>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>IBM Watson&#8217;s pricing is generally tiered based on the services you choose to use. Let\u2019s break it down:<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<h4>Ease of Use for IBM Watson<\/h4>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>IBM Watson can have a steeper learning curve. While it offers many powerful features, using them often requires technical knowledge. Here are some points to consider:<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<ul><\/p>\n<li><strong>Setup<\/strong>: The setup process can be complicated due to the numerous features available.<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li><strong>Complexity<\/strong>: Businesses may need to train their staff to maximize Watson&#8217;s capabilities.<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li><strong>Documentation<\/strong>: IBM provides extensive documentation, which is helpful but may be overwhelming for beginners.<\/li>\n<p>\n<\/ul>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>IBM Watson can be very powerful if you have the technical resources to back it up, but it may take time to learn the ins and outs.<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<h4>Ease of Use for DataRobot<\/h4>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>In contrast, DataRobot is designed with user-friendliness in mind. Here\u2019s why it\u2019s easier to use:<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<ul><\/p>\n<li><strong>Simple Interface<\/strong>: The platform is intuitive, allowing users to get started quickly without extensive training.<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li><strong>Guided Workflows<\/strong>: DataRobot offers step-by-step guidance throughout the modeling process.<\/li>\n<p><\/p>\n<li><strong>Support Availability<\/strong>: DataRobot typically offers strong customer support to help users troubleshoot any issues.<\/li>\n<p>\n<\/ul>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>For businesses looking for a straightforward AI solution, <strong>DataRobot<\/strong> is likely the better choice due to its easy-to-navigate design.<\/p>\n<p><\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<p><\/p>\n<h3>Use Cases for IBM Watson and DataRobot<\/h3>\n<p><\/p>\n<p>Understanding the specific applications of each platform can help you see the differences more clearly.
